Corn harvest woes hit Erie and Huron farmers

In Milan and surrounding areas hundreds of acres of sweet corn ripened early due to hot humid weather. Canneries struggled to handle the surge, leaving unharvested or unsellable corn while markets in Cleveland drew loads of corn. Some growers fed surplus to hogs as shipments stalled. Officials noted excellent kernels but poor saleability and said they had not been asked for assistance.

LaGrange officer wins Distinguished Flying Cross for Vietnam service

LaGrange born Capt Willard Chuck Johnson received the Distinguished Flying Cross for more than 300 combat missions in Vietnam. The 27 year old Air Force pilot spent a 30 day leave with his parents at 310 West Main St. in LaGrange after a year based in Da Nang. Johnson flew the Bird Dog and Super Skymaster aircraft, directed air strikes against enemy positions, and aided defense of Army forces during the Tet Offensive. He also earned two Vietnamese Crosses of Gallantry and the Air Medal.

Shoes on a Heifer shines at Ohio State Fair display

Here it is fair farm fashion at Wellington with Bev Burge 18 and Nancy Saxe 17 of the Wellington Happy Farmers. They represented Lorain County at the Ohio State Fair earning an outstanding rating for their hoof care demonstration. Their entry titled Shoes on a Heifer showed proper cow hoof cleaning and earned alarm clocks as prizes.

Outnumbered U S forces rout enemy near Tay Ninh

U S infantrymen outnumbered two to one blasted 860 Communist soldiers from a Cambodian border outpost and forced a rout toward sanctuaries. There were no U S fatalities with 12 wounded as jet fighters strafed fleeing Reds and South Vietnamese militia counted 83 Communist dead. New fighting flared near Tay Ninh City as Viet Cong and North Vietnamese troops pressed in.

Lerner Pushes Levy Passage as Community Stake

Lorain County Community College seeks a 25 million dollar levy with Max J. Lerner noting citizens have more at stake than the administration. He calls for local leaders to campaign and stresses cost barriers, including a January 100 dollar student fee hike after a levy defeat in 1967. Enrollment is upcoming with about 3,200 to 3,400 students this year and 1,600 freshmen.
